1. Cream the butter and sugar in a stand mixer or bowl.
2. Mix in the molasses, egg, and salt.
3. Sift together the whole wheat flour, flour, baking soda, ginger, cinnamon, cloves, and nutmeg, then gradually mix into the dough.
4. Transfer the dough to a small bowl, then cover tightly with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 1 hour.
